If you are starting out this year hunting. Depends on what type of area you hunt. Hardwoods, Crops..... If you want to see deer hunt the funnels in between food and bedding in the morning and you could move closer to the food source in the afternoon. Look for crossings or natural land marks that move deer in a certain direction. A creek, Drainage ditch, steep ridges. If you are hunting ridges hunt along the backbone or around the top edge. As the rut draws near hunt the funnels and hunt the does. If there are does then there will be a buck.
